Definitions:

Confidence Interval Estimate

Confidence Interval Estimate is an estimation method that calculates a range of possible values for an unknown population parameter, based on sample data and a specified confidence level.

Population Proportions

It denotes the fraction or percentage of a population having a particular property or attribute.

Sample Proportions

Measures that represent the fraction of the sample that exhibits a particular attribute or characteristic.
